Some aged care homes boosting specialised care for dementia

An elderly woman in aged care [[AAP]] Credit: Yui Mok/PA/Alamy
Some aged care homes in Australia are boosting the specialised care they can offer residents with dementia. It follows a government report that put the debilitating condition ahead of heart disease as the most common cause of illness in the country.
